Not long ago, I was a divorced single parent with a six-month old baby, working a part-time job as a bank teller. I was earning less than I would be collecting welfare and had very little savings. My assets were about $7000.00 in mutual funds in an RRSP, and a 2nd hand car. I had very little financial knowledge and a grade 12 education.
Determined to change my circumstances, I took action by going back to school, thinking that a university degree would grant me a passport to a well-paying and satisfying career. While I picked up some valuable transferable skills, I soon realized that a university education and even a well-paid job were not going to cut it. If I wanted to support my family, build wealth and live with integrity doing what I loved, I was going to have to build my financial and investment knowledge. In 2003, I found a creative way to buy my first house with no money down and live mortgage-payment free while I was still a student.
Within a few months of graduating with a Bachelor of Arts degree, I landed a six-figure job where I worked from 7am to 6pm each day. It was incredibly stressful and I hated it. My family life and health suffered immensely, and on top of it, the taxman was gouging me. This was not the life I wanted. I realized I would have to take much more of an active role in becoming financially literate and getting myself out of the rat race.
I finally started to get pro-active. I took the remaining valuable time I did have each day and started reading books, attending seminars and talking to business-people and other high net worth individuals about what they invested in - and found out that it wasn't in mutual funds, but rather in private business (their own or other people's) and in real estate projects. I learned about "good debt" and "bad debt", saving strategies and where to find, research and buy solid Exempt Market investments.
In 2008, I was able to quit my job and launch my own corporation specializing in finding and promoting high-quality Exempt Market investment opportunities. I eliminated my consumer debt, learned to manage my money effectively, and found opportunities to invest in successful private deals and Exempt Market Investments that have provided both security and consistent returns.
Today, as a licensed Dealing Representative of Pennant Capital Partners Inc. (Pennant) I help individuals and couples to learn about and participate in similar investment opportunities. I enjoy a balanced life that started with becoming financially literate and taking charge of my own financial well being, and I love helping others do the same.
